Katmoviehd Chinese refers to a specific category or tagged section on the pirate streaming site Katmoviehd, which hosts unauthorized distributions of Chinese-language cinema and television (C-dramas).

Because Katmoviehd is an illegal pirate platform that operates outside of copyright law, there is no "long paper" or official academic study specifically written about it. However, the phenomenon it represents—the unauthorized global distribution of Chinese media—is a significant topic in digital media studies.

The following analysis explores the context of Chinese content on pirate platforms and the risks associated with them. 1. The Nature of the Content

Platforms like Katmoviehd typically aggregate "Chinese" content into two main types:

Mainland Chinese Dramas (C-Dramas): These are often the most searched for, including popular genres like Wuxia (martial arts fantasy) or Xianxia (gods and demons), such as the critically acclaimed The Untamed or Three-Body.

Animated Films: Large-scale productions like Ne Zha 2, which became the first non-American film to surpass $2 billion, are frequently targeted by these sites for illegal uploads immediately after release. 2. Legal and Ethical Status Katmoviehd Chinese

Katmoviehd is classified as an illegal platform because it distributes copyrighted movies and series without licenses from the original creators.

Copyright Infringement: By hosting content without paying licensing fees, these sites deprive studios and actors of revenue.

Experts warn that sites like Katmoviehd pose several risks to users:

Malware and Security: These sites often survive on aggressive advertising, which can include malicious redirects or "drive-by downloads" of harmful software.

Legal Action: Depending on local jurisdiction, streaming from or downloading from pirate sites can lead to copyright notices or fines from internet service providers. 4. Legitimate Alternatives

For viewers interested in high-quality Chinese content with proper subtitles and security, several legal platforms are available:

Global Streamers: Services like Netflix, Hulu, and Disney+ have increasingly large libraries of C-dramas.

Specialized Platforms: Viki (Rakuten) and iQIYI are dedicated to Asian content and provide legal, licensed access to the latest Chinese series.

Dual Audio (Hindi/English): A standout feature where Chinese films are dubbed into Hindi, catering specifically to the South Asian market. Key Features of the Platform

Variety of Qualities: Content is usually available in various resolutions, ranging from 480p (mobile-friendly) to 1080p Blu-ray rips.

Small File Sizes: They often use HEVC (x265) encoding, which keeps file sizes low without significantly sacrificing visual quality.

While these sites offer free access, there are significant risks involved:

Legality: Sites like KatmovieHD often host copyrighted material without authorization. Streaming or downloading from them can violate intellectual property laws in many regions.

Security Risks: These platforms frequently use aggressive "pop-under" ads or redirects that can lead to phishing sites or malware. Using a robust ad-blocker and VPN is often recommended by community users for protection.

Domain Changes: Because they operate in a legal "grey area," the site frequently changes its domain extension (e.g., .eu, .in, .life) to avoid being taken down. Better Alternatives

If you want to support the creators and enjoy a safer experience, many Chinese production houses have official channels on YouTube, or you can use dedicated platforms like Rakuten Viki, iQIYI, or WeTV, which offer vast libraries of Chinese content for free with ads or through affordable subscriptions.
